UFC 258 video: Julian Marquez submits Maki Pitolo to cap wild PPV opener

There’s a line of thought in the mixed martial arts world that states it’s always the fight cards that don’t look like much on paper that end up delivering the best action.

Julian Marquez and Maki Pitolo did their part to make this a reality for UFC 258 on Saturday night. The middleweight bout was bumped up to the main card in the wake of several fight fallouts, and it kicked off the pay-per-view in grand style.

Pitolo (13-8 MMA, 1-4 UFC) arguably got the better end of the first two rounds, both of which were all action. Then the third round featured wild swings before Marquez (8-2 MMA, 2-1 UFC), who was fighting for the first time in more than two years, finished things at the 4:13 mark of the final frame.

“I know you guys were saying this guy’s done, this guy’s done, but guess what? This guy was not done,” Marquez said in his post-fight interview.

After escaping Pitolo’s top position and getting back to his feet, Marquez landed a flurry of lefts and rights, then landed a brutal knee to the head in the clinch. Pitolo went for a desperation takedown, but Marquez easily switched position and landed a nifty anaconda choke for the tap, which you can see below (via Twitter):
